British rock heavyweights, Def Leppard, will include Australia in the world tour for their new album “Songs From The Sparkle Lounge†and it will be their first visit since 1992. It kicks off in Perth with a show at Members Equity Stadium on Friday 31 October 2008.
Cheap Trick and Melbourne band The Galvatrons will be joining them.
The DEF LEPPARD story is now down in rock history. From humble beginnings in Sheffield 30 years ago, the band became a world conquering musical force. They have garnered almost every accolade and award available in the music industry and are one of an elite few (along with Led Zeppelin, Pink Floyd, U2 and the Eagles) to have received two Diamond awards for individual album sales in excess of a staggering 10 million units for the ground-breaking “Pyromania†(1983) and “Hysteria†(1987). With singles like ‘Pour Some Sugar On Me’, ‘Love Bites’, ‘Rocket’, ‘Rock of Ages’ ‘Armageddon It’, ‘Let’s Get Rocked’ and ‘Photograph’, DEF LEPPARD became a staple at rock radio all over the world.
CHEAP TRICK burst out of Rockford, Illinois in the late 70’s with an irresistible blend of pop, punk and metal. With timeless classics like ‘I Want You To Want Me’, ‘Surrender’, ‘Dream Police’, ‘If You Want My Love’ and the late 80’s lighter-waving favourite ‘The Flame’, the band have sold more 20 million albums and had their songs featured on 30 movie soundtracks.
